Overall song meaning
'Ooty Malai Kaattilae' is a joyful romantic song celebrating love set against the picturesque backdrop of Ooty's misty hills and winding roads. The protagonist expresses his exhilaration, comparing the triumph of his love to the energetic beat of celebratory wedding drums. Having understood his beloved's true feelings, he proudly claims her heart and embraces the bliss of their newfound togetherness. The emotional arc evolves from playful romance amidst scenic nature to a hopeful vision of the future—anticipating a grand wedding procession and a lifelong journey together. Written by Gangai Amaran, the song captures the essence of youthful romance with catchy rhythms and vivid visual imagery.
Writing craft
Poetic devices
Iyaipu (Rhyming Endings)
“Maalaiyittaen thuninthu / Antha paavai manam therinthu”
The line endings 'thuninthu' and 'therinthu' create a pleasant rhyming harmony at the end of consecutive lines.
Iyaipu (Rhyming Endings)
“En ullam alai paayuthae / Yaedhedho athu theduthae”
The rhyming suffixes 'paayuthae' and 'theduthae' enhance the rhythmic rhythm of the song's stanzas.
Metaphor (Uruvagaim)
“Enthan kadhal kottum melam”
Love is metaphorically presented as celebratory music and beating drums ('melam'), symbolizing joy and festive announcement.
Imagery
“Ooty malai kaattilae / Pottu vaiththa road-tilae”
Evokes clear visual imagery of scenic hill station forests and smoothly paved mountain roads.
